Sustainable and Eco-Friendly Fashion for Boys

Nurturing a Greener Future

In recent years, there has been a significant shift towards sustainability and eco-conscious choices in the fashion industry. This shift is not limited to adults; it also extends to children's fashion, including boys' clothing. Sustainable and eco-friendly fashion for boys is gaining prominence as more parents and guardians recognize the importance of making environmentally responsible clothing choices. In this guide, we'll explore the significance of eco-conscious clothing choices, sustainable fashion brands, and materials in boys' fashion.

The Importance of Eco-Conscious Clothing Choices:

Eco-conscious clothing choices for boys hold several significant benefits:

1. Environmental Impact:

One of the primary reasons to opt for eco-friendly clothing is its reduced environmental impact. Traditional fashion practices, such as fast fashion, often result in excessive resource consumption, pollution, and textile waste. Sustainable fashion focuses on minimizing these negative effects by using eco-friendly materials, reducing waste, and adopting responsible production methods.

2. Reducing Textile Waste:

The fashion industry generates a staggering amount of textile waste each year. By choosing sustainable clothing for boys, parents and guardians can contribute to reducing this waste. Sustainable brands often prioritize durability and timeless designs, ensuring that clothing lasts longer and is less likely to end up in landfills.

3. Ethical Labor Practices:

Eco-conscious fashion brands tend to prioritize ethical labor practices. This means that the people involved in producing the clothing, from the farmers who grow the raw materials to the workers who manufacture the garments, are treated fairly and paid a living wage. Supporting such brands helps promote social justice in the fashion industry.

4. Health Benefits:

Many sustainable clothing options are made from natural and organic materials that are less likely to contain harmful chemicals or irritants. This is especially important for children with sensitive skin, allergies, or respiratory issues.

5. Education and Values:

Choosing sustainable clothing for boys can also serve as an educational opportunity. It helps instill values of environmental responsibility and mindfulness about the impact of consumer choices. Children who grow up understanding the importance of sustainability are more likely to make eco-conscious choices as adults.

Sustainable Fashion Brands for Boys:

Numerous sustainable fashion brands offer stylish and eco-friendly clothing options for boys. These brands prioritize environmentally responsible practices and ethical manufacturing. Here are some notable sustainable fashion brands for boys:

1. Patagonia:

Patagonia is renowned for its commitment to sustainability and social responsibility. They offer a range of outdoor clothing for boys made from recycled materials, organic cotton, and Fair Trade Certified manufacturing.

2. Mini Rodini:

Mini Rodini is a Swedish brand known for its playful and imaginative designs. They use organic cotton, recycled materials, and adhere to strict ethical and environmental standards in their production.

3. Burt's Bees Baby:

Burt's Bees Baby specializes in organic clothing for babies and children. Their clothing is made from GOTS-certified organic cotton, ensuring that it's free from harmful chemicals and pesticides.

4. Hanna Andersson:

Hanna Andersson offers a wide variety of sustainable clothing options for boys. They prioritize durability and use organic cotton and environmentally friendly dyes.

5. Tenth & Pine:

Tenth & Pine is a brand committed to creating organic and eco-friendly clothing for babies and children. They use water-based ink for printing and sustainable materials for their clothing.

6. Finn + Emma:

Finn + Emma specializes in organic and sustainable clothing and accessories for babies and toddlers. They use GOTS-certified organic cotton and non-toxic dyes.

Sustainable Materials in Boys' Fashion:

The choice of materials plays a pivotal role in determining the sustainability of clothing for boys. Here are some sustainable materials commonly used in eco-friendly fashion:

1. Organic Cotton:

Organic cotton is grown without the use of synthetic pesticides and fertilizers. It's typically produced with more sustainable farming practices and is less harmful to the environment and farmworkers.

2. Recycled Materials:

Many sustainable fashion brands use recycled materials like recycled polyester or nylon. These materials help reduce the demand for virgin resources and divert waste from landfills.

3. Hemp:

Hemp is an eco-friendly material that requires minimal water and pesticides to grow. It's also known for its durability and versatility.

4. Tencel/Lyocell:

Tencel, also known as Lyocell, is a sustainable fabric made from wood pulp, often sourced from eucalyptus or beech trees. It's biodegradable and produced in a closed-loop process that minimizes environmental impact.

5. Wool:

Sustainable wool comes from ethically raised sheep and is known for its durability, insulation properties, and biodegradability.

6. Bamboo:

Bamboo is a fast-growing and renewable resource that can be used to make soft and breathable fabrics. However, the process of turning bamboo into fabric can vary in terms of sustainability, so it's essential to look for reputable brands that use responsible production methods.

7. Cork and Recycled Leather:

Some eco-conscious brands use cork and recycled leather for accessories like shoes and bags, offering a sustainable alternative to traditional leather.

Tips for Making Eco-Friendly Clothing Choices for Boys:

When shopping for sustainable and eco-friendly clothing for boys, consider the following tips:

1. Research Brands: Look for brands that prioritize sustainability, transparency, and ethical practices in their production.

2. Check Certifications: Look for certifications like Global Organic Textile Standard (GOTS), Fair Trade, or OEKO-TEX Standard 100, which indicate environmentally and socially responsible practices.

3. Quality Over Quantity: Invest in high-quality clothing that is built to last, reducing the need for frequent replacements.

4. Secondhand Shopping: Explore thrift stores, consignment shops, and online platforms for secondhand sustainable clothing options.

5. DIY and Upcycling: Get creative with DIY projects like upcycling old clothing items or customizing them to give them new life.
